About Holdcoin
HOLDCOIN Gameplay: Experience the joy brought by 'Hold To Earn', while continuously accumulating wealth through Mine and Reclaim. Community: Join the Holdcoin community to stay updated on the latest airdrop information. Let's grow together in the community as we advance towards Web3! Asset: We have two types of game assets, $Holdcoin and Diamond, both of which are important factors for future airdrops!
